Wouldn’t Recommend working for the Ogden Site
Direct Support Professional (Current Employee) - Ogden, UT - 7 August 2023
I’ve worked in multiple locations and had a positive experience in all but the Ogden location. The job in itself is stressful but that’s to be expected with this population. They can absolutely be a complete joy though and that makes the job fun. You help clients with meds, meals, ADL’s and anything they individually need help accomplishing. Management and office staff at this location are awful. My experience was that of a very toxic work environment.

Literally a "roll of the dice" on what you get
Direct Care Support Staff (Current Employee) - Cedar City, UT - 27 December 2022
I was excited to start work, and had a bunch of fun ideas and activities to participate in with clients. I was put in a filthy house that smelled of urine and the floors were sticky! In my 1st week, I realized that this House was going to be a challenge. (One day I came in to blood on the walls in 2 different areas). There were no fun outings or activities, no holiday decorations or preparations. I was spit at numerous times, bit twice, hit, and scratched all in the same week. Got to the point where I was afraid of the client. Asked for a new assignment, and it has been 2 weeks and I have not heard anything. This makes me sad because I really was optimistic for this position. We should be able to feel safe at work, not be attacked and left to fear thesde individuals.

Some good, some very bad — taxing on mental health.
Direct Support Professional (Former Employee) - North Las Vegas, NV - 18 July 2022
As a disabled person working here, I did not have an accommodation met — one which should have been able to have been met simply by virtue of other people following workplace guidelines. The lack of adherence to my accommodation triggered extreme anxiety to the point of physical illness, because I did not feel safe or respected in the work environment. I wanted very much to continue working here, and the individuals were truly lovely people, but I needed to prioritize my mental health. I had coworkers that showed up hours late, left early, or consistently slept through most of their shift despite us all signing contracts saying that we would not sleep on shift. Some of my coworkers were fantastic people who I am sad tu leave, and others, it is a relief to leave. I wanted very much to make a difference and to work here long term, but the toll of the way some folks treated me was not worth it. There were excuses made for the coworkers that were refusing to work with my accommodation, but no work was done with me to find a resolution or compromise.
